VBA、WebBrowser1_DocumentComplete 削除
Message#2 2015年2月4日(水)21時30分 From: ミラクル |
Private Sub WebBrowser1_DocumentComplete(ByVal pDisp As Object, URL As Variant) 「ここに処理が必要。」<===== フォームへ入力等の操作 submitする 〜完全に読み込まれるまで待つ〜 次の操作… End Sub フォームへ入力、と、なっていますが、「どうしてフォームに入力する状態だ」と、分かったのでしょう。 プログラムで、イベントと手順、を考える場合、イベントの前に準備、イベントの最初は「状況の情報収集」そして、必要な処理です。 ボタンをクリックした最初は「準備」です。「これからnavigateを実行する」という変数設定。 最初のnavigateが終わった直後に処理するのは、 最初に設定した変数を確認して、何をしたのか、とうことが、分かっていて、 なおかつ、フォーム転記に問題が無いか、確認して、転記 さらに、「変数にフォームを設定して送信した」という識別にしてから、 送信の実行です。 次のイベントでは、「変数を確認」して、フォーム送信したあとのイベントだ、と、処理させるということです。 あとは、ユーザーやサーバーが動作した仕様にあわせて、処理を作っていきます |
上のメッセージを削除します。
よければパスワードを入力し、削除ボタンをクリックしてください。